A. Some of the major elements of the progress were the use of galvannealed steel, electrophoretic primers, improved nickel-chrome plating via the STEP test, replacement of some parts with plastic, use of stainless steel for some systems like the exhaust system, zinc-alloy plated fasteners, and mounting the trim with adhesive or plastic barbs instead of bolting it with metal bolts.
The future probably includes more use of plastic, stainless steel, and aluminum--but this is a layman's guess, not an insider's plan.
